A Phase III Multicenter, Randomized, Double-Blind, Active-Controlled, Parallel Group Study of the Efficacy and Safety of the Intravenous and Oral Formulations of the Neurokinin-1 Receptor Antagonist, Casopitant, administered in Combination with ZOFRAN and Dexamethasone for Prevention of Chemotherapy-Induced Nausea and Vomiting in Cancer Subjects Receiving Highly Emetogenic Cisplatin-Based Chemotherapy

Inclusion criteria

Inclusion criteria: 1. Subject understands the nature and purpose of this study and the study procedures and has signed an informed consent form for this study to indicate this understanding. 2. Males or females of at least 18 years of age. 3. Diagnosed with a malignant solid tumor and is scheduled to receive their first course of cytotoxic chemotherapy with cisplatin administered as a single intravenous dose of . 70mg/m2 over 1-4 hours on study Day 1, either alone or in combination with other chemotherapeutic agents. For combination regimens, non-cisplatin agents of moderate to high emetogenic potential will be allowed, but must be administered following the cisplatin infusion and be completed no more than 6 hours after the initiation of the cisplatin infusion. Chemotherapy agents of minimal to low emetogenic potential may be given on Day 1 following cisplatin or on any subsequent study day. Taxanes (e.g. paclitaxel, docetaxel) may be administered on study Day 1 only following cisplatin. 4. Has an ECOG Performance Status of 0, 1, or 2. 5. Hematologic and metabolic status must be adequate for receiving a highly emetogenic cisplatin-based regimen and meet the following criteria: • Total Neutrophils = 1500/mm3 (Standard units : =1.5 x 109/L) • Platelets = 100,000/mm3 (Standard units: =100.0 x 109/L) • Bilirubin = 1.5 x ULN • Serum Creatinine =1.5 mg/dL (Standard units : = 132.6 µMOL/L) OR • Creatinine clearance = 60 mL/min Creatinine clearance must be calculated using the Cockcroft-Gault formula: Clcreat (ml/min) = (140-age [yr]) x body wt [kg] 72 x serum creatinine [mg/dl] For females: multiply creatinine clearance by a factor of 0.85. OR Clcreat (ml/min) = K x (140-age [yr]) x body wt [kg] serum creatinine [µmol/L] K=1.05 for females K=1.23 for males • Liver enzymes must be below the following limits: • Without known liver metastases: Aspartate aminotransferase (AST) and/or alanine aminotransferase (ALT) = 2.5 x upper limit of normal. •With known liver metastases: AST and/or ALT = 5.0 x upper limit of normal. 6. Is willing and able to complete daily components of the subject diary for each study cycle. 7. Women of childbearing potential; must commit to consistent and correct use of an acceptable method of birth control; GSK acceptable contraceptive methods, when used consistently and in accordance with both the product label and the instructions of a physician, are as follows: a. non-childbearing potential (i.e., physiologically incapable of becoming pregnant, including any female who is post-menopausal. Exclusion criteria

Exclusion criteria: 1. Has previously received cytotoxic chemotherapy. Previous biological or hormonal therapy will be permitted. 2. Is scheduled to receive cisplatin treatment on more than one day during a single cycle of therapy. 3. If female, is pregnant or lactating. 4. Has received radiation therapy to the thorax, head & neck, abdomen, or the pelvis in the 10 days prior to receiving the first dose of study medication and/or will receive radiation therapy to the thorax, head & neck, abdomen or the pelvis in the 6 days following the first dose of study medication. 5. Emesis experienced in the 24 hours prior to receiving the first dose of study medication. 6. Clinically significant nausea (e.g. >= 25 mm on a VAS) in the 24 hours prior to receiving the first dose of study medication. 7. A known central nervous system primary or malignancy metastatic to the CNS, unless successfully treated with excision or radiation and subsequently has been stable for at least 1 week prior to receiving the first dose of study medication. 8. Has history of documented peptic ulcer disease (via endoscopy or x-ray), active peptic ulcer disease, gastrointestinal obstruction, increased intracranial pressure, hypercalcemia, or any uncontrolled medical condition (other than malignancy) which in the opinion of the Investigator may confound the results of the study, represent another potential etiology for emesis and nausea (other than CINV) or pose an unwarranted risk to the subject. 9. Has a known hypersensitivity or contraindication to ZOFRAN, another 5-HT3 receptor antagonist, dexamethasone, or any component of casopitant. 10. Has previously received an NK-1 receptor antagonist. 11. An active systemic infection or any uncontrolled disease (other than malignancy) which, in the opinion of the investigator, may confound the results of the study or pose an unwarranted risk to the subject. Subjects with a previous, but not current, history of alcoholism may be permitted provided that, in the investigator’s opinion, the subject’s disease state will not confound the results of the study. 12. Receiving or planning to receive a systemic corticosteroid therapy at any dose within 72 hours prior to the first dose of study medication, except where indicated as premedication for a taxane. However, topical steroids and inhaled corticosteroids with a steroid dose of <= 10 mg prednisone daily or its equivalent are permitted. 13. Is scheduled to receive bone marrow transplantation and/or stem cell rescue with this course of cisplatin therapy. 14. Has received an investigational drug within the 30 days or five half-lives (whichever is longer) prior to receiving the first dose of study medication, and/or is scheduled to receive any investigational drug during the study. 15. Has received moderately and/or highly emetogenic medication within the 48 hours prior to the first dose of study medication. (Opioid narcotics for cancer pain will be permitted if the subject has been on such medication for at least 7 days and has not experienced nausea or emesis from the narcotics.) 16. Has taken/received any medication with known or potential antiemetic activity within the 24-hour period prior to receiving study drug. 17. Has taken/received strong or moderate inhibitors of CYP3A4 and CYP3A5 prior to administration of casopitant (GW679769) investigational product 18. Design outcomes

Primary

MeasureTime frame
Main Objective: The primary objective of this study is to demonstrate the superiority of triple therapy, casopitant, ZOFRAN and dexamethasone over dual therapy ZOFRAN and dexamethasone in prevention of emesis over the first 120 hours following the initiation of the first cycle of cisplatin-based highly emetogenic chemotherapy (HEC) regimen;Secondary Objective: • Determine whether the addition of casopitant provides incremental improvement in the prevention of emesis in: 1) the acute (0-24 hrs.) and delayed (24-120 hrs.) phase following the first cycle of HEC. 2) the acute (0-24 hrs.), delayed (24-120 hrs.) and overall (0-120 hrs.) phases following subsequent cycles of HEC. • Determine whether the addition of casopitant provides incremental improvement in the control of nausea over the first 120 hours and in the acute and delayed phases following each cycle of HEC. • Quantify the impact of the antiemetic regimens on daily life activities, as assessed by a Functional Living Index-Emesis (FLIE) questionnaire following the first cycle of HEC. • Assess subject satisfaction with the prophylactic antiemetic regimen, and the willingness of subjects to use the same regimen during future chemotherapy treatments. • Determine the safety and tolerability of casopitant when administered as part of the antiemetic regimen outlined in this protocol. ;Primary end point(s): The primary endpoint will be the proportion of subjects who achieve a complete response (defined as no vomiting/retching and no rescue therapy) over the first 120 hours following the initiation of their first cycle of a cisplatin-based highly emetogenic chemotherapy regimen
